Vraag: Wat is spesiale toestemmings in Linux?

Linux interview questions – Special permissions (SUID, SGID and sticky bit) There are two special permissions that can be set on executable files: Set User ID (setuid) and Set Group ID (sgid). These permissions allow the file being executed to be executed with the privileges of the owner or the group.

Wat is spesiale toestemming?

Die "Spesiale Toestemmings" sekuriteit opsie in Windows bedryfstelsels laat jou toe om te bepaal watter gebruikers toegang tot sekere lêers of vouers sal hê, en watter aksies hulle toegelaat word om met die geselekteerde lêer of gids uit te voer.

How can we use special permissions in Linux?

user + s (pecial)

Commonly noted as SUID, the special permission for the user access level has a single function: A file with SUID always executes as the user who owns the file, regardless of the user passing the command. If the file owner doesn’t have execute permissions, then use an uppercase S hier afgelaai word.

What are the different types of special permission?

Drie spesiale tipes toestemmings is beskikbaar vir uitvoerbare lêers en openbare gidse: setuid , setgid , and sticky bit. Wanneer hierdie toestemmings gestel is, neem enige gebruiker wat daardie uitvoerbare lêer bestuur die ID van die eienaar (of groep) van die uitvoerbare lêer aan.

Hoe kry ek spesiale toestemmings?

Hierdie toestemmings kan ingestel word om toegang tot spesifieke gebruikers toe te laat saam met gebruikerstipes en -groepe.

  1. Druk die Windows- en R-sleutels gelyktydig (Windows-R) om die Run-nutsding oop te maak. …
  2. Regskliek op 'n leë area van die gids en kies "Eienskappe". Maak die "Sekuriteit"-oortjie oop; die vouer se huidige toestemmings word hier vertoon.

Hoe stel ek toestemmings in Linux?

Gebruik die volgende om gidstoestemmings in Linux te verander:

  1. chmod +rwx lêernaam om toestemmings by te voeg.
  2. chmod -rwx gidsnaam om toestemmings te verwyder.
  3. chmod +x lêernaam om uitvoerbare toestemmings toe te laat.
  4. chmod -wx lêernaam om skryf- en uitvoerbare toestemmings uit te haal.

Wat is die basiese Linux-lêertoestemmings?

Die drie basiese lêertoestemmings in Linux is lees, skryf en uitvoer.

Wat is Sgid in Linux?

SGID (Stel Groep ID op by uitvoering) is 'n spesiale tipe lêertoestemmings wat aan 'n lêer/gids gegee word. Normaalweg in Linux/Unix, wanneer 'n program loop, erf dit toegangstoestemmings van die aangemelde gebruiker.

Wat is Android-toestemmings?

Programtoestemmings help om gebruikerprivaatheid te ondersteun deur toegang tot die volgende te beskerm: Beperkte data, soos stelselstatus en 'n gebruiker se kontakinligting. Beperkte handelinge, soos om aan 'n gekoppelde toestel te koppel en oudio op te neem.

What is SUID in Linux?

Genoemde toestemming word SUID genoem, wat staan ​​vir Stel eienaar-gebruiker-ID. Dit is 'n spesiale toestemming wat van toepassing is op skrifte of toepassings. As die SUID-bis ingestel is, wanneer die opdrag uitgevoer word, word dit effektiewe UID dié van die eienaar van die lêer, in plaas daarvan dat die gebruiker dit laat loop.

Wat is chmod gs?

chmod g+s .; Hierdie opdrag stel die "stel groep ID" (setgid) modus bietjie op die huidige gids, geskryf as . . Dit beteken dat alle nuwe lêers en subgidse wat binne die huidige gids geskep word, die groep-ID van die gids erf, eerder as die primêre groep-ID van die gebruiker wat die lêer geskep het.

Hou jy van hierdie plasing? Deel dit asseblief aan u vriende:
OS Vandag